NEW ZEALAND.
(Per Press Association.) AUCKLAND, last night. Obituary: Mr John Chambers, of Messrs Chambers and Son ; Mr J. W. Jiewson, building contractor, ex-city Councillor, aged 56. Mass meetings hold on Saturday and Sunday passed resolutions against Sunday trams. Sermons were preached in several of the churches, mostly against Sunday trams, but the Roman Catholic generally were favorable. There is intense interest in the poll to be taken on the question next Wednesday. Constable Joyce, when about to arrest a man on a charge of drunkenness at I J ahi fell. Ho was found dead, with the handcuffs by his side. There were no signs of a struggle. The inquest showed that death was due to heart' disease.
Christchurch, last night,
The contents of Mr W. H. P. Roodroffe’s house, destroyed by fire yesterday, were insured for £2OOO in the London and Lancashire office. The building, the property of the Hon. Mr Wigram, was insured in the same office for £9OOO.
A fire occurred this morning at the residence of Mr William E. Mills, St. Albans, and damage estimated at LSOO was sustained. The building was insured for LBOO in the Northern Insurance Company, and the contents for L 250 in the South British. OAMARU, last night.
The Harbor Board to-day resolved to proceed with the erection of wharf accommodation for large steamers and dredging, entailing a cost of L 15,000, and to have a Bill prepared for submission to Parliament giving the necessary authority.
